Sorry to say this, but I also have the GFF of the Shin Musha. One word: FRAGILE.
Given that you can swap the armor to create Musha or Shin Musha, it tends to fall at the most minimal movement. As for articulation, quite limited, in fact, mine came with the right should joint broken, nothing that superglue couldn't fix, but stiffness remained as the price.
Don't get me wrong, overall is a great figure, but as the rest of the GFF, definitely not a toy, but more like a sculpture to show off in your desk
